Output 51085a61cab31bbe77beb0c21f61a74bc96249d286903597d5c62725abb6a62d:1

value
836603
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0770c931bb1cca429f670861466caadff389d53d OP_EQUALVERIFY OP_CHECKSIG
address
1gLqr3X34art5po99r8EAKGiovYKUx2ps
transaction
51085a61cab31bbe77beb0c21f61a74bc96249d286903597d5c62725abb6a62d
confirmations
484573
spent
true